New music from The Smashing Pumpkins is in the works!
Author Benedetta Baldin - 21.5.2026
Billy Corgan of The Smashing Pumpkins has disclosed that the group has gotten back together in the studio with producer/musician Butch Vig (Garbage), as per theprp. Vig co-produced The Smashing Pumpkins‘ platinum-selling 1991 debut album “Gish” and their 4x platinum 1993 sophomore album “Siamese Dream” with Corgan, in addition to overseeing seminal records from Nirvana, Helmet, and other artists. Corgan claims that he recently recorded a new tune with Vig alongside James Iha and Jimmy Chamberlain from The Smashing Pumpkins. Corgan shared more information on Substack, saying that one song was recorded with Vig for a “specific purpose” that he hasn’t yet disclosed. He did, however, mention that the song is about “98% done” and will be released this year. With the announcement this past weekend of plans for a 30th anniversary tour of “Mellon Collie and the Infinite Sadness,” The Smashing Pumpkins have a huge year ahead of them.
